Barhara - Kuchaikote, Gopalganj

Barhara is a village situated in the Kuchaikote subdivision of Gopalganj district, Bihar. It is located approximately 10 km from the tehsil headquarters in Kuchaikote and around 20 km from the district headquarters in Gopalganj. Badhara serves as the Gram Panchayat for Barhara village.

As per Census 2011, the village code of Barhara is 230303. The village covers a total geographical area of 252.05 hectares and falls under the 841503 pincode. Gopalganj is the nearest town, located about 20 km away.

Barhara village is governed under the Panchayati Raj system, with a Mukhiya serving as the elected head.

Population of Barhara

According to the 2011 Census, Barhara village had a total population of 3,686 people, including 1,734 males and 1,952 females, living in 609 households. The sex ratio was 1,126 females per 1,000 males. The overall literacy rate was 55.12%, with male literacy at 68.11% and female literacy at 43.89%. The Scheduled Caste (SC) population was 352, while the Scheduled Tribe (ST) population was 22.

Transport and Connectivity of Barhara

Barhara is connected by an all-weather road, and public transport is mainly available through bus services. The nearest railway station is Tinpheria, while the nearest airport is Raxaul Airport, situated at an approximate aerial distance of 61.6 km.
